Support Care Cancer. 2024 Mar … WebJun 14, 2012 · The antidepressant duloxetine reduces chronic pain from chemotherapy-induced peripheral neuropathy with fewer side effects than with current therapies, according to results of a phase III, double-blind trial. Among evaluable patients, 59% reported less pain with duloxetine (Cymbalta), compared with 38% with placebo.
